Full Data Comparison
| Metric | Allen, TX | Bakersfield, CA |
|---|---|---|
| 💰 Cost of Living | ||
| Cost of Living Index National avg = 100 · lower = cheaper | 103.3⚠ High | 102.2⚠ High ✓ Cheaper |
| Median Home Value | $390,200⚠ High | $320,600⚠ High ✓ Lower |
| Median Monthly Rent | $1,747⚠ High | $1,283 ✓ Lower |
| 📈 Income & Economy | ||
| Median Household Income | $121,259 ✓ Higher | $73,827 |
| Unemployment Rate | 4.3%⚠ High ✓ Lower | 7.1%⚠ High |
| Avg Commute Minutes each way | 27.0 min | 23.6 min ✓ Shorter |
| Work From Home % | 21.4% ✓ Higher | 7.0% |
| 🔒 Safety | ||
| Crime Index 100 = national avg · lower = safer · 60% violent / 40% property | 34 ✓ Safer | 135⚠ High |
| Violent Crime Index 100 = national avg · lower = safer | 28 ✓ Safer | 146⚠ High |
| Property Crime Index 100 = national avg · lower = safer | 42 ✓ Safer | 118⚠ High |
| 🎓 Education | ||
| School Quality 100 = national avg · grad rate, staffing & attainment | A (125) ✓ Better | C- (73) |
| Student-Teacher Ratio Lower = smaller classes | 16.2:1 ✓ Smaller | 20.4:1 |
| Bachelor's Degree or Higher | 55.2% ✓ Higher | 23.3% |
| High School or Higher | 95.8% ✓ Higher | 81.6% |
| School District Name only — no quality rating available | ALLEN ISD | Bakersfield City |
| 🌤 Weather | ||
| Avg High — January | 55.5°F | 58.1°F ✓ Warmer |
| Avg High — July | 95.0°F | 97.4°F ✓ Warmer |
| Annual Precipitation | 40.8" | 8.6" ✓ Drier |
| Annual Snowfall | 2.6" | 0.1" ✓ Less |
| 👥 Demographics | ||
| Population | 105,444 | 404,321 ✓ Larger |
| Median Age | 37.8 ✓ Older | 31.5 |
| Homeownership Rate | 70.9% ✓ Higher | 60.2% |
| Under 18 | 25.9% | 29.8% ✓ More |
| Over 65 | 10.4% | 10.5% ✓ More |
